The Andersen Award Jury of the International Board on Books for Young People (IBBY) has announced Katherine Paterson (USA) as the winner of the 1998 Hans Christian Andersen Author Award and Tomi Ungerer (France) as the winner of the 1998 Hans Christian Andersen Award for Illustration.
The Hans Christian Andersen Awards are given by IBBY every two years to two individuals-one author and one illustrator-whose complete works have made an important contribution to children's literature. Queen Margrethe II of Denmark is the patron of the Hans Christian Andersen Awards, which are regarded as the highest international distinction for authors and illustrators of children's books. The awards will be presented to the winners at the 26th IBBY Congress in New Delhi, India, September 20, 1998.
